The University of Texas at Austin is launching a pilot program to help low- and middle- income students pay for on-campus housing costs, part of a larger strategy to help students overcome the ballooning cost of attending college beyond tuition and fees. For undergraduate students living off-campus, but not with parent(s) or other relative(s), the annual housing and meals allowance is $12,138. To determine the average amount of tuition and fees for students paying full-timenon-residenttuition and fees, undergraduate students should add approximately $15,286 to the tuition and fees listed above.
